| CC-97540 | EXPERIMENTAL | Prior to receiving CC-97540, participants will undergo lymphodepleting chemotherapy. Lymphodepleting chemotherapy is the combination of cyclophosphamide and fludarabine and will be administered intravenously. CC-97540 will be infused intravenously on day 0 only. |

CC-97540 is an investigational CD19-targeted CAR T cell therapy being studied for severe, refractory autoimmune diseases, including systemic lupus erythematosus, multiple sclerosis, antineutrophil cytoplasmic antibody-associated vasculitis, and other conditions like myasthenia gravis and rheumatoid arthritis.
CC-97540 is a CD19-targeted NEX-T CAR T cell therapy. It is designed to recognize and eliminate CD19-expressing B cells, which are implicated in the pathogenesis of autoimmune diseases, potentially resetting the immune system.
CC-97540 is being developed by Bristol-Myers Squibb Company (BMY). The company is conducting multiple clinical trials to evaluate the therapy in autoimmune indications.
CC-97540 is in Phase 1 and Phase 2 clinical trials. It is investigational and not yet approved. Studies are active in systemic lupus erythematosus, multiple sclerosis, and antineutrophil cytoplasmic antibody-associated vasculitis.
CC-97540 is being studied in several trials: NCT05869955 (Breakfree-1) in severe autoimmune diseases, NCT06220201 (Breakfree-2) in multiple sclerosis and myasthenia gravis, NCT07015983 (Breakfree-SLE) in systemic lupus erythematosus, and NCT07388277 in ANCA-associated vasculitis.
Yes, CC-97540 is also known as BMS-986353 or zola-cel. In the Breakfree-SLE trial, it is referred to as CC-97540 (BMS-986353 or zola-cel), indicating these names refer to the same investigational therapy.
